From: Laura Flores Date: Tue, 10 Aug 2021 18:40:32 +0000 (+0000) Subject: mgr/telemetry: split pool_id by '.' instead of choosing the first character X-Git-Tag: v17.1.0~1008^2~3 X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=6308b4c10859ca0dc38bbb1e2bbc252ef17e3f08;p=ceph.git mgr/telemetry: split pool_id by '.' instead of choosing the first character Signed-off-by: Laura Flores --- diff --git a/src/pybind/mgr/telemetry/module.py b/src/pybind/mgr/telemetry/module.py index a5c8cc6200d5..06cbed9c26ef 100644 --- a/src/pybind/mgr/telemetry/module.py +++ b/src/pybind/mgr/telemetry/module.py @@ -340,7 +340,7 @@ class Module(MgrModule): # their stats pg_dump = self.get('pg_dump') for pg in pg_dump['pg_stats']: - pool_id = pg['pgid'][0:1] + pool_id = pg['pgid'].split('.')[0] if pool_id == curr_pool_id: for metric in pg['stat_sum']: compiled_stats_dict['pool_id'] = int(pool_id)